C3.ai posted Q3 2025 revenue of $98.8 million, a 26% increase year-over-year, driven by growth in subscription and professional services revenue. However, the company reported a net loss of $80.2 million, with an adjusted net loss per share of $0.12. Despite the losses, C3.ai expanded its strategic partnerships and grew its contract pipeline significantly.

C3.ai's Q4 revenue grew by 20% year-over-year to $86.6 million, exceeding the top end of guidance. Subscription revenue increased by 41% year-over-year, representing 92% of total revenue. The company closed 47 agreements, including 34 new pilots, and saw significant growth in its Federal business and C3 Generative AI pilots.

C3.ai reported a 7% increase in total revenue, reaching $62.4 million, with subscription revenue growing by 26% to $59.5 million. The company's transition to a consumption-based pricing model and sales restructuring impacted short-term revenue growth and RPO, but are expected to accelerate revenue growth in the medium and long term. C3.ai is targeting non-GAAP profitability and positive cash flow by the end of fiscal year 2024.

C3.ai reported a 42% year-over-year increase in revenue to $69.8 million for Q3 2022. The company raised its fiscal year 2022 revenue guidance to $252.0 million, reflecting a 38% increase over the previous fiscal year.
C3.ai reported a strong second quarter with revenue increasing 41% year-over-year to $58.3 million. The company expanded its relationship with Baker Hughes, diversified its enterprise AI production footprint, and continued to innovate with the delivery of C3 AI Data Vision. FY 22 Revenue Guidance was raised to 35% - 37% growth, up from 17% growth in FY 21.
